Advanced Charting and Technical Tools
Sharp Pricing Analysis is the putative mantra of success in prop trading, and indeed, MetaTrader 5 boasts excellent chart options. It provides 21 timeframes, more than 80 built-in indicators, and unlimited chart windows, allowing a thorough analysis of market behavior by traders.
For those who have a funded account, it ensures an adequate basis for an investment decision. Trading styles like scalping, swing trading, or long-term investing are all possible in MT5, which is flexible enough to meet all trading styles.

Algorithmic Trading Edge
Funded traders can mostly rely on consistency to help them pass evaluations and keep their accounts. However, with MetaTrader 5, they would also have access to MQL5, which is a strong programming language used to build custom indicators, expert advisors (EAs), and automated trading systems. Automation helps get rid of emotions in trading, sticking to tested strategies while for an instant funded trading account this is a very valuable thing as it helps in discipline and unity, which is the major criteria to prop firm success.
Risk Management Tools
Prop firms usually use strict risk management for their capital and thus protect themselves against losses coming from prop traders. Traders with MT5 have simple tools on how to comply to ensure that they will not go beyond risk parameters set by their firm. These included stop-loss and take-profit functions, trailing stops, and margin tracking added in MT5 that ensure the trader's compliance with a risk set by the firm.
For funded traders, these will reduce the chance of account breaches, while prop firms will gain consistency in protection of all active traders while in action feeding.
